Core framing

  • Word dictionary is AppleScript-first; discover there.

  • JXA provides logic, data handling, and ObjC bridge access.

  • Objects are specifiers; read via methods, write via assignments.

  • Handle errors from Word operations using try/catch blocks and Application error checking.

Implementation Workflow

  • Discover AppleScript Dictionary: Open Script Editor, browse Word's AppleScript dictionary to understand available objects and methods.

  • Translate to JXA: Use discovered AppleScript syntax as reference for JXA equivalents, consulting the dictionary translation table.

  • Set Up JXA Script: Initialize Word application object and document references.

  • Implement Operations: Apply find/replace, table manipulation, or export using JXA methods.

  • Test and Validate: Run script and verify document changes match expectations.

Quick Examples

Document opening:

// JXA const word = Application('Microsoft Word'); word.documents.open('/path/to/document.docx');

PyXA (Recommended)

import PyXA word = PyXA.Word() word.documents().open("/path/to/document.docx")

Find and replace:

// JXA const range = word.activeDocument.content; range.find.text = 'old text'; range.find.replacement.text = 'new text'; range.find.execute({replace: 'all'});

PyXA

doc = word.active_document() find_obj = doc.content().find() find_obj.text = 'old text' find_obj.replacement.text = 'new text' find_obj.execute(replace='all')

Table creation:

// JXA const table = word.activeDocument.tables.add(word.activeDocument.content, 3, 4); table.cell(1, 1).range.text = 'Header';

PyXA

table = doc.tables().add(doc.content(), 3, 4) table.cell(1, 1).range().text = 'Header'
